A good night sleep allows your brain to store memories.




Researchers think that sleep gives the brain time to process and store memories.



We seem  to save memories of how to do things such as play piano or ride a bike during sleep.


People who don't get enough sleep have trouble concentrating and recalling memories.

Menurut Pegawai Perubatan Estetik Pusat Kecergasan Wanita Az-Zahrah (PKW),Bandar Baru Bangi, Dr Siti Hawa Abd Karim, kolagen adalah sejenis protein yang penting untuk memelihara keremajaan dan keanjalan kulit. Kira-kira 25 hingga 35 peratus daripada jumlah keseluruhan protein di dalam badan terdiri daripada kolagen dan 80 peratus struktur kulit terbentuk darinya. 




“Bahan ini berfungsi untuk mempertingkatkan penghasilan sel baru, membantu memelihara keremajaan kulit, melembutkan dan membuat kulit lebih bercahaya serta efektif menghilangkan kedutan dan mencegah proses penuaan,” katanya.


 

Namun, apabila usia semakin meningkat, bermula seawal 25 tahun proses 
pengurangan kolagen oleh sel fibroblast akan berlaku seterusnya menyebabkan kulit menampakkan garis penuaan, berjeragat, kusam dan kurang bermaya.


 

“Ini ditambah faktor alam sekitar seperti debu dan kotoran, terdedah terlalu lama kepada sinaran matahari, penggunaan bahan kosmetik yang tinggi kandungan kimia, tekanan di tempat kerja serta wanita yang sering melahirkan anak, menyebabkan pengurangan penghasilan kolagen dalam, sekali gus menyumbang kepada kelesuan kulit,” katanya.

How Centenarians explain their longevity.








By Dr. Mercola


"For years I would not take any medicines at all. I don't think they do much, and lots of times the doctor is using you as a guinea pig." - Advice from Centenarian, Sardinia, Europe


Do you want to live to be 100? How about 110, or even 120? Statistically, the younger you are, the greater your chances of reaching those milestones—that much is known.


There is even a fairly strong possibility that lifespans beyond 150 will be possible in the next few decades as improvements in 3D printing, stem cell, and nanotech continue to improve.


But when it comes to understanding the complexity of human longevity and all of the factors that determine your lifespan, there is much we still don't understand. Researchers have the advantage of an ever-growing pool of centenarians and supercentenarians. Supercentenarians are those rare individuals who live past 110.


Both demographics are growing. And the good news is, most centenarians and supercentenarians are quite healthy until very near the end of their lives. Research tell us that the older the age group, the later the onset of degenerative diseases and cognitive decline.1 Here are a few interesting facts about centenarians—who now represent the fastest growing segment of the American population:2


  • One quarter of children born today are expected to live beyond 1003whereas only one in 26 baby boomers will reach the century mark4

  • There are between 96,000 and 105,000 centenarians living in the US, and about 12,640 in the UK5

  • Research indicates that the number of American centenarians has been doubling every decade since the 1950s; by 2050, the number of centenarians living in the US is expected to pass one million

  • There are about 65 verified supercentenarians living today, but unofficial estimates are as high as 3506,7

  • Approximately eight of every nine Centenarians are women; 19 percent use cell phones, 12 percent use the Internet, and three percent have participated in online dating



What's Their Secret?



Scientific explanations for longevity remain elusive. Researchers studying centenarians agree: there is no specific pattern.  


There appears to be a connection between your longevity and the age your mother gave birth. Researchers at the University of Chicago Center on Aging found that if your mother was under age 25 when you were born, your chances of reaching age 100 are twice as high as for someone whose mother was older than 25. Makes me grateful my mother was only 19 when she had me.


This presumably has something to do with the robustness of a woman's eggs over time, but this is just one potential factor among many. According to Israeli physician Nir Barzilai of the Institute for Aging Research at Albert Einstein College of Medicine in New York:8


"There is no pattern. The usual recommendations for a healthy life—not smoking, not drinking, plenty of exercise, a well-balanced diet, keeping your weight down—they apply to us average people. But not to them. Centenarians are in a class of their own."



Based on years of data from studying centenarians, Barzilai reports that when analyzing the data from his particular pool of centenarians, at age 70:

  • 37 percent were overweight

  • 8 percent were obese

  • 37 percent were smokers (for an average of 31 years)

  • 44 percent reported only moderate exercise


  • 20 percent never exercised at all


Despite this, centenarians as a population have 60 percent lower rates of heart disease, stroke, and high blood pressure.9 Depression and other psychiatric illnesses are almost nonexistent. Barzalai is quick to emphasize you should not disregard the importance of making healthy lifestyle choices (such as keeping your insulin level low). He explains:


"Today's changes in lifestyle do in fact contribute to whether someone dies at the age of 85 or before age 75. But in order to reach the age of 100, you need a special genetic make-up. These people age differently. Slower. They end up dying of the same diseases that we do—but 30 years later and usually quicker, without languishing for long periods."

What the Elders Themselves Have to Say



The majority of centenarians do not feel their chronological age; on average, they report feeling 20 years younger. They also tend to have positive attitudes, optimism, and a zest for life. Could it be that personality characteristics and worldviews play a more significant role than genetics, diet, or exercise?


One way to determine this is to ask centenarians questions about how they see the world, what they value, and to what they attribute their own longevity. What are their secrets to aging well? These individuals represent centuries of wisdom that should not be overlooked. So that's what researchers are now doing—mining the minds of centenarians for nuggets of wisdom. Regardless of which interviews you read, this is where patterns really DO emerge. In interviews and surveys with centenarians, the following themes come up time and time again when asked to explain why they've lived so long:10



Keeping a positive attitudeEating good food
Exercising moderately (most report basic activities, like walking, biking, gardening, swimming, etc.)Clean living (not smoking or drinking excessively, etc.)
Living independentlyFamily
"Good genes"Friends
Staying mentally active and always learning something newFaith/spirituality



Some jokingly said they attribute their longevity to "avoiding dying." Others give hints to their life philosophy, such as "Find your passion and live it," "Make time to cry," and "Practice forgiveness." Centenarians overwhelmingly cite stress as the most important thing to avoid. Their lives are marked by as many stressful events as the rest of us, but they differ in how well they manage their stress. Rather than dwelling on it, they let it go. And they are very happy people!

Rx: Happiness



Happy people live longer—by 35 percent, according to one study.11 Another study found that happiness and contentment increases health and longevity.12 Other studies show optimists live longer than pessimists.13 So it's no surprise that centenarians are a happy and optimistic lot. Positive thoughts and attitudes seem to somehow do things in your body that strengthen your immune system, boost positive emotions, decrease pain, and provide stress relief.  In fact, it's been scientifically shown that happiness can alter your genes!


A team of researchers at UCLA showed that people with a deep sense of happiness and well-being had lower levels of inflammatory gene expression and stronger antiviral and antibody responses.14 This falls into the realm of epigenetics—changing the way your genes function by turning them off and on.


Part of your longevity may depend on the DNA you were born with, but an even larger part depends on epigenetics—over which you have more control. Your thoughts, feeling, emotions, diet, and other lifestyle factors exert epigenetic influences every minute of the day, playing a central role in aging and disease.15 Perhaps it's not as important to avoid that bowl of ice cream as it is to feel sheer bliss when eating it... at least, on occasion!


Four Nutrients That Will Help You Reach the Century Mark



The fact that you can manipulate your genes with happiness doesn't mean you can completely disregard lifestyle choices, as that would be foolhardy. The basics are still important—dietexercisesleep, etc. Research suggests the modern American diet is increasingly low in four important nutrients that have a direct bearing on aging, and our brains are suffering for it. If you hope to one day become a healthy, happy centenarian, you must address the following:16


  1. Vitamin D

  1. DHA

  1. Folate

  1. Magnesium

Vitamin D



Vitamin D's list of health benefits is amazingly long, including helping your brain combat the damage from free radicals, which helps prevent cognitive decline. The important factor when it comes to vitamin D is your serum level, which should be between 50-70 ng/ml year-round, and the only way to determine this is with a blood test.


Your skin produces vitamin D in response to ultraviolet light, so sun exposure or a safe tanning bed are the preferred methods of boosting your vitamin D. However, a D3 supplement can be used when necessary. Most adults need about 8,000 IUs of vitamin D3 per day to achieve serum levels of 40 ng/ml. If you take supplemental vitamin D3, you also need to make sure you're getting enough vitamin K2, as these two nutrients work in tandem to ensure calcium is distributed into the proper areas in your body.


vitamin d levels

DHA (Docosahexaenoic Acid)



DHA is an omega-3 fat that plays a role in keeping your cell membranes healthy, flexible, and resistant to oxidative stress, which decreases inflammation. Chronic inflammation is a key factor in many degenerative diseases, including dementia. Low DHA is has been linked with depression, memory loss, and even elevated hostility, which reflect its importance to optimal brain function.


The American diet has far too many omega-6 fats and not enough omega-3 fats due to its heavy reliance on processed food. You can boost your DHA by eating more fish, such as salmon and sardines, but so much of the fish today is contaminated with mercury and other toxic compounds that I prefer to take a high quality omega-3 fat supplement such as krill oil.


Folate (Vitamin B9)



Folate helps prevent depression, seizure disorders, brain atrophy, and other neurological problems. Folate deficiencies correlate with impaired memory, slowed mental processing and overall cognitive decline, particularly in the elderly. Your body also needs folate to make red blood cells. Folate deficiency has been thought to lead to elevated homocysteine levels, which can be a major contributor to heart disease and Alzheimer's. However, recent studies may have disproven that idea.17


People often confuse folate with folic acid, and it's important to know the difference. Folate is the naturally-occurring form of the vitamin and contains all of the related isomers your body needs for optimal use. Folic acid is the synthetic form of the vitamin that is used in most supplements and in fortified foods.


It is always preferable to raise your folate levels by modifying your diet, as opposed to eating "enriched" foods or taking a multivitamin. Foods rich in folate include egg yolks, sunflower seeds, asparagus, avocados, broccoli, cauliflower, basil, parsley, and greens such as romaine, turnip, collards, and spinach.18 If you do think you need a supplement, make sure it lists "folate" on the label, rather than folic acid, as this suggests food sources were used.


Magnesium



Magnesium plays a role in your body's detoxification processes and is therefore important for minimizing damage from environmental chemicals, heavy metals and other toxins. Even glutathione, considered by many to be your body's most powerful antioxidant, requires magnesium in order to be synthesized. But this important mineral also helps your brain.


Magnesium acts as a buffer between neuron synapses, particularly those involved with cognitive functions (learning and memory). Magnesium "sits" on the receptor without activating it, in effect protecting the receptor from over-activation by other neurochemicals, especially glutamate. Glutamate is an "excitotoxin," which can harm your brain if it accumulates, and magnesium helps prevent this. That's why you often see magnesium advertised as a "calming" nutrient.


Good sources of magnesium are whole organic foods, especially dark green leafy vegetables, seaweed, dried pumpkin seeds, unsweetened cocoa, flaxseed, almond butter, and whey. If you choose to add a magnesium supplement, there are many forms so it can be a bit confusing. A newer type called magnesium threonate is particularly good due to its ability to penetrate cell membranes and cross your blood-brain barrier, which is important for preserving good cognitive function as you age.

SENAMAN OTAK












OTAK PERLU SENAMAN UNTUK CERGAS




PENUAAN adalah proses semulajadi dan tidak dapat dielakkan.  Sering kali proses penuaan dikaitkan dengan masalah daya ingatan, tetapi ia tidak semestinya berlaku.




Penyelidik percaya kebanyakkan masalah ingatan ada kaitan rapat dengan gaya hidup dan antara penyakit yang dikaitkan dengan penuaan ialah alzheimer.




Otak juga sama seperti otot.  Ia perlukan senaman.  Malah, sebagai organ paling banyak menggunakan tenaga (75 peratus daripada glukosa badan), otak perlu dimanfaatkan sebaik-baiknya kerana jika tidak, tenaga berkenaan akan terbuang sia-sia.





1.  Senaman Fizikal

Sesetengah penyakit seperti strok ada kaitan rapat dengan pemakanan, obesiti dan gaya hidup tidak aktif. Berjalan cepat 30 minit sehari boleh merangsang aliran darah ke otak dan membuatkan anda berfikir lebih baik.



2.  Tingkatkan kesihatan anda - kajian Universiti Stanford, Amerika Syarikat mendapati bahawa kehilangan daya ingatan boleh diperbaiki di antara 30 hingga 50 peratus dengan melalukan aktiviti mental ringkas seperti membaca, bermain catur dan membuat kerja kreatif.  Anda juga boleg menyertai kerja sukarela atau belajar perkara baru.




a,  Mulakan hobi


b.  Belajar bahasa


c.  Buat teka silangkata


d.  Mula amalkan untuk menggunakan daya ingatan seperti mengingat senarai barang dapur yang perlu dibeli.


e.  Berhenti merokok


f.  Elakkan minum minuman keras


g.  Kurangkan makanan berlemak, amalkan pemakanan seimbang.


h.  Belajar mengawal tekanan


i.  Pilih aktiviti yang anda gemari jika aktiviti itu membosankan, segera alih kepada aktiviti lain.


j.  Buat pemeriksaan kesihatan secara berkala terutama paras tekanan darah, glukosa dan kolestrol.

Here's an example of one of the Bates Method techniques to help you relax and sharpen your vision. It's called "palming."

Palming technique for YOUR vision enhancement:
It turns out that "palming" is one of the most relaxing things you can do for your eyes. And relaxation is a cornerstone of improving your vision naturally.
Try this simple version of palming:
  1. Rest your elbows comfortably on a table or desk.
  2. Cover your eyes with your cupped palms as shown. Add a pillow under your elbows if more height is needed to keep your back relaxed and straight.
  3. Breathe deeply while you palm for a few minutes.
The technique of palming to rest the eyes from all light stimulation was an integral part of Dr. Bates' approach.
He concluded from his study and treatment of thousands of eyes that tight muscles actually contort the eyes and restrict circulation. He found that palming helps those muscles relax and let go.
Palming just a few minutes in the morning, at night, or while at work can be very restful. Many people report clearer vision and a reduction of symptoms such as headaches and dry eyes with regular palming.

WOA UNDERSTANDING MY VISCERAL FATS!






MASALAH PERUT BUNCIT MEMANG BOLEH MENGGANGGU PERASAAN KITA. IANYA BOLEH MENGURANGI KESEMPURNAAN PENAMPILAN. 


Ada 6 fakta tentang lemak perut yang perlu diketahui oleh kita!!!!


1. Apakah itu “Lemak Perut”?


Perut buncit atau gendut disebabkan oleh lemak visceral yang berada di antara internal organs dan torso. 




Jika seseorang memiliki lemak visceral secara berlebihan dalam tubuhnya, jadi dia akan menderita obesiti sentral atau memiliki perut buncit.



2. Penyebab Lemak Perut


Perut berlemak disebabkan kerana kelebihan kalori dan perubahan hormon. 




Untuk itu, mulailah menjalani gaya hidup sihat dengan pengambilan makanan sihat dan melakukan senaman secara rutin.



3. Perbandingan Pinggang ke Pinggul



Anggapan kebanyakan orang bahawa orang yang memiliki perut tidak rata pasti mengalami obesiti adalah tidaklah benar. 




Lemak visceral yang berlebihan tidak elok bagi kesihatan jantung dan boleh menyerang siapa saja, baik yang bertubuh langsing mahu pun gemuk. 



Cara untuk menentukan jumlah lemak perut yang dimiliki adalah dengan membahagi ukuran titik terkecil pinggang dengan ukuran terlebar pinggul. Untuk memastikannya, sebaiknya berjumpa dengan pakar pemakanan.




4. Lemak Perut Lebih Buruk dari Lemak Lainnya



Pada tubuh manusia terdapat lemak subkutan (lemak di bawah jaringan epidermins) yang umumnya kelihatan di lengan dan bahagian punggung, serta lemak visceral yang nampak di perut. 




Namun, ternyata lemak visceral atau lemak perut jauh lebih berbahaya bagi tubuh kerana selain sukar dihilangkan, ia juga boleh menyebabkan penyakit kardiovaskular, diabetes, dan kanser. 



Sedangkan lemak subkutan menyebabkan tubuh kelihatan menggelambir dan umumnya boleh dilenyapkan dengan aktiviti fizikal.



5. Mencegah Pembentukan Lemak Visceral




Lemak visceral dapat dicegah dengan menjaga pola makan sihat, mengurangi stres  dan banyakkan meminum air masak untuk mengeluarkan garam dari tubuh. 




Pengambilan makanan seperti oat, roti gandum, beras merah, sayuran hijau, buah, kacang, ikan dan sebagainya.



 Hindari makanan tinggi gula dan yang digoreng seperti bijirin bersalut gula dan gorengan.



Liposuction atau operasi sedut lemak tidaklah efektif untuk membakar lemak visceral. Tapi hanya bermanfaat menghilangkan lemak subkutan dan tentunya bedah plastik ini berbahaya bagi kesihatan tubuh terutama organ internal.



6. Cara Mendapatkan Perut Rata




Menurut kajian Sains, setiap orang memiliki perut six pack , namun tidak semua dapat dilihat secara fizikal kerana longgokan lemak yang menimbun di perut. Untuk mendapatkan perut rata yang menawan, salah satu kuncinya adalah melaluI fitness dan pola makan sihat yang seimbang.




 Kita harus memiliki pola makan dan cuba seimbangkan pengambilan protein, serat serta air di dalam tubuh mencukupi.

HOW TO BOOST UR ENERGY LEVEL







Your tough work schedule must be draining out all of your energy. Are you feeling so weak that you could hardly perform your work? Is fatigue effecting your overall work performance?



“Fatigue is the No. 1 complaint I hear from my patients and from the general public,” says Eva Cwynar, M.D., author of The Fatigue Solution: Increase Your Energy in Eight Easy Steps. “Women are told it’s either in their head or it’s because they’re having kids, raising kids, managing the household, working too hard or getting old. Fatigue is an illness. There are things we can do to get our energy back.”



How to Boost Your Energy Level



It’s about time that you kick fatigue out of your life! Here are some simple steps you can follow:



Make Changes to Your Diet


To get rid of fatigue it is important to make the right choices of food. Add a lot of proteins to your diet to stave off fatigue, especially in the morning when the cortisol level is high. Take eggs or a slice of ham for your breakfast or look for other high protein choices. Taking only carbs for breakfast will make you “crash early and hard.”



This is what Cwynar has to say, “People think they are eating right, but there’s a difference between watching calories and eating for energy.” She suggests eating small meals after every 3 to 4 hours to keep your blood sugar levels in control and also to save you from over-eating. You can add healthy snacks to your diet such as nuts, fruits, raw vegetables, string cheese, cottage cheese or beef jerky, these foods satisfy your hunger while giving you an energy boost. Avoid taking soy products and replace grain with quinoa.



Get a Goodnight Sleep


There are almost 50 to 70 million Americans who suffer from sleep disorders that result in energy drain. Cwynar suggests that to get a good sleep “you need to improve your bedroom hygiene.” She suggests keeping the television set out of the bedroom as it can work as a stimulant for the brain, even if it is off. Also setting a sleeping routine is a must. Always sleep and wake up at the same time daily. Also keep your bedroom cool as studies reveal a correlation between insomnia and high core body temperature. Also avoid taking exercise after 4 pm to enjoy a sound sleep.



Developing a good sleeping routine would provide you with the energy to keep you going all day.



Move Your Body


So you think you are too tired to exercise? Well, these excuses won’t work now, because studies reveal that “the more you move, the more energy you’ll have.”



Exercise can help boost your energy levels and also build stamina. Cwynar recommends burst training, which allows you to work up to your 100% capacity. It also helps to burn fats and increases your metabolism.



If you can’t keep an exercise routine you can try some physical activities such as gardening, walking, cycling or even dancing.



Get Your Thyroid Checked


“Although millions have a thyroid problem, only about half of cases are diagnosed,” says Cwynar. Hypothyroidism can cause symptoms such as anxiety, mood swings, impaired concentration, nightmares, weight gain and severe fatigue. You can get your TSH levels checked if you have any of the above mentioned symptoms by a simple blood test. Though most doctors agree that reading below 5.0 is normal, but Cwyner suggests that the levels should be lower than 2.5.



Stay Hydrated


With our busy lifestyles we almost forget to keep ourselves hydrated. What happens? Even a mere drop of up to 2.6% in hydration levels can cause fatigue, foggy thinking and crankiness. So whenever you feel your energy draining, fill up your body with H20. It will also benefit you in keeping your weight under control, as some studies reveal that people who drink more water consume 9% fewer calories throughout the day.



Cut down on Sugar


“A sugar-filled diet gives you about a birthday candle’s worth of energy, while a healthy diet is more like an eternal flame.”



Try to cut down “-ose” from your diet found in glucose, maltose, sucrose and dextrose, ribose is fine. Ribose is a special kind of sugar made by the body. It is also available in the form of supplements that you can take by consulting your doctor. “Ribose can help build the energy factories of your body.”



Also avoid taking syrups and refined grains.



Increase Your Magnesium Intake


When you want some extra energy to get you through the rough day, “top your veggies with toasted sesame seeds”. How will they work? They are packed with magnesium, a mineral required to convert food into energy. You can also find magnesium in pumpkin seeds, whole grains, leafy green vegetables and cashews. Strong bones and healthy heart and muscles are some added advantages of magnesium.



Power Naps


Power naps can also prove to be very powerful for your body. These energy boosting naps can increase your alertness, fix your mood, and increase you memory. It is also helpful in lowering blood pressure. All you have to do is close your office door or just lie down in your car and take a quick snooze for 10 to 30 minutes, preferably in the afternoon.



Seek Medical Assistance


If these lifestyle changes do not bring any relief then it is better to consult a general practitioner who can help you find the underlying problem of your tiredness.

WESTERN DIET NOT IDEAL FOR AGEING










TO age well, a new study suggests skipping the fried and sweet foods, red meat, refined grains, and high fat dairy products found in a so-called "western" diet and opting for something  a little healthier.



Researchers found that eating too much fatty and processed foods reduces your likelihood of reaching your golden years in glowing good health.   Announced recently, study results appear in the May issued of The American Journal of Medicine.



"The impact of diet on specific age-related diseases has been studied extensively, but few investigations have adopted a more holistic approach to determine the association of diet with overall health at older ages" says lead investigator Dr Tasnime Akbaralyof INSERM, a biomedical and public health research institution in Montpelier, France.




A better diet option?




Research recommends the Mediterranean diet rich in olive oil, nuts, fruits and vegetables along with  wine can reduce  your rick for cardiovascular problems, while another study suggests that eating  a Mediterranean diet along with regular exercise, not smoking, and maintaining a healthy weight  could add 15 years to  a women's life, or 8.5 years to a man's.
